Transaction 6c3292660b286d7c8ca247ced3f1caa8f63872998bc43239ba2e73ac7133f2c3
1 Input
1 Output
-
6c3292660b286d7c8ca247ced3f1caa8f63872998bc43239ba2e73ac7133f2c3:0
- value
- 159848188
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f5ff37ed137705137e12cabd5d12bd4cb5a5399 OP_EQUAL
- address
- MSof3wbaUU1Xixo6CgeMkirBH7ax6gtB8m